Abstract:
The article explores the importance of developing research/investigation competence in primary school students, highlighting the didactic strategies and methodological approaches essential for this process. It emphasizes the importance of practical activities and experiments for assessing research/investigation competence (CCI), proposing concrete examples of activities and taxonomies for evaluating the levels of this competence. It examines the didactic strategies and methodological approaches necessary for the development of research/investigation competence (DCCI) in primary school students within the context of pedagogical research for a doctoral thesis, particularly the pilot phase (PP), emphasizing the significance of education that integrates investigative and experimental activities.
